Ali Moustafa, 29-year-old Canadian who was reportedly working as a freelance photographer in Syria, was killed March 9 in a bomb blast in a rebel-held section of Aleppo. CBC, citing the Associate Press and Canadian Press news agencies, reported that the Toronto-bord Moustafa was among seven people killed in an aerial bombing in the northern Syrian city. The report said that family members in Canada had confirmed through photographs that Moustafa’s body was among those killed.
